BPRT: A blockchain‐based privacy‐preserving transaction scheme based on an efficient broadcast encryption with personalized messages

Abstract: As blockchain has drawn more and more attention, much research has developed different transaction schemes with privacy preserving specialized in various fields. The nature of blockchain makes the transaction information public, which presents much risk about the leakage of user privacy. It is quite necessary to design a flexible scheme to provide privacy preserving of transaction contents with reliable audit in blockchain that is lacked in the previous works.
